Shoot!’s ultimate Manchester City-Liverpool six-a-side team

Sergio Aguero

He is without doubt the best striker at both clubs, and indeed one of the best the Premier League has ever seen, but Sergio Aguero hasn’t had it all his own way this season.

The Argentine international lost his place to Gabriel Jesus back in January following the Brazilian’s move to the Etihad Stadium, and his start to life in England suggested that Aguero was going to be restricted to the substitute’s bench for some time.

However, Jesus suffered a ligament injury against Bournemouth to all but end his season, and Aguero has come in and performed brilliantly, netting six goals and laying on two assists in his last six appearances.

Added on to his 15 goals he scored prior to that, and the 28-year-old is once again embarking on another excellent season – he’s a certainty in this side.
